🕒 Статьи

Что делать если PyCharm выдает ошибку

Работа в PyCharm иногда преподносит сюрпризы в виде непонятных ошибок. Одна из самых распространенных — "ModuleNotFoundError". 😫 Она возникает, когда PyCharm не может найти нужный модуль для запуска вашего кода. Давайте разберемся, почему это происходит и как с этим бороться! 💪

Представьте: вы с энтузиазмом написали гениальный код, предвкушая его блестящее исполнение, нажимаете заветную кнопку "Run", и... бац! Красные буквы на черном фоне сообщают о злосчастной ошибке "ModuleNotFoundError". 😡 Вся радость от творчества улетучивается, сменяясь разочарованием и непониманием. Знакомо?

Не отчаивайтесь! Эта ошибка, хоть и неприятная, решается довольно просто. Чаще всего она связана с тем, что PyCharm не знает, где искать нужные модули. Представьте себе библиотеку, в которой книги разбросаны в хаотичном порядке. Библиотекарю (в нашем случае PyCharm) будет сложно найти нужную книгу (модуль).

  1. 🧭 Настраиваем «Корневую Директорию Источников» — Путеводитель для PyCharm
  2. 🤔 Почему Python Вообще Ругается? Синтаксис — Основа Порядка!
  3. 🙈 PyCharm Не Видит Python? Подключаем Интерпретатор!
  4. 🔄 Возвращаем Ошибку в Python: Используем try-except
  5. 🔑 Активируем PyCharm: Разблокируем Полный Потенциал!
  6. 🚀 Запускаем Код в PyCharm: От Теории к Практике!
  7. 🧹 Исправляем Код в PyCharm: Автоматическое Форматирование
  8. 💡 Полезные Советы
  9. 🎯 Выводы
  10. ❓ FAQ

🧭 Настраиваем «Корневую Директорию Источников» — Путеводитель для PyCharm

Чтобы PyCharm легко ориентировался в вашем проекте и находил все необходимые модули, нужно правильно настроить «Корневую Директорию Источников». Это как создать карту для библиотекаря, где четко обозначены все отделы и полки с книгами. 🗺️

Как это сделать?

  1. Правый клик на папке, содержащей ваш код, в окне "Project" в PyCharm.
  2. Выбираем "Mark Directory as" -> "Sources Root".

🎉 Поздравляю! Вы только что указали PyCharm, где искать ваши модули. Теперь он сможет легко находить их и ваш код будет работать без проблем.

🤔 Почему Python Вообще Ругается? Синтаксис — Основа Порядка!

Python, как и любой язык программирования, имеет свой строгий синтаксис. Это как грамматика в русском языке. Если вы будете писать с ошибками, вас просто не поймут. То же самое и с Python. Если вы нарушаете правила синтаксиса, интерпретатор Python не сможет понять ваш код и выдаст ошибку.

Что делать?
  • Внимательно проверяйте свой код на наличие ошибок.
  • Используйте автодополнение PyCharm.
  • Обращайтесь к документации Python.

🙈 PyCharm Не Видит Python? Подключаем Интерпретатор!

Иногда PyCharm может «терять» интерпретатор Python. Это как если бы библиотекарь забыл, где хранятся книги. Без интерпретатора PyCharm не сможет выполнить ваш код.

Как подключить интерпретатор?
  1. Нажмите "File" -> "Settings" -> "Project: [Название вашего проекта]" -> "Python Interpreter".
  2. Если интерпретатор не отображается, нажмите "Show All" -> "Add".
  3. Укажите путь к исполняемому файлу Python (обычно это python.exe в Windows).

🔄 Возвращаем Ошибку в Python: Используем try-except

Блок try-except позволяет «поймать» ошибку и обработать ее. Это как страховочная сетка для акробата. Если он упадет, сетка его подхватит.

Пример:

python

try:

# Код, который может вызвать ошибку

except Exception as e:

print(f"Произошла ошибка: {e}")

🔑 Активируем PyCharm: Разблокируем Полный Потенциал!

PyCharm — мощный инструмент, но для доступа ко всем его функциям нужна лицензия.

Как активировать PyCharm?
  1. Нажмите на ваше имя в левом нижнем углу PyCharm.
  2. Выберите "Log Out".
  3. Снова войдите в аккаунт, используя ваш email и пароль.
  4. Нажмите "Activate".

🚀 Запускаем Код в PyCharm: От Теории к Практике!

Наконец, пришло время запустить ваш код!

Как это сделать?
  1. Нажмите Shift + F10 (или Ctrl + Shift + F10 для первого запуска).
  2. Результат выполнения кода отобразится во вкладке "Run".

🧹 Исправляем Код в PyCharm: Автоматическое Форматирование

PyCharm имеет удобную функцию автоматического форматирования кода. Она поможет вам быстро исправить отступы и другие ошибки форматирования.

Как использовать автоформатирование?

Нажмите Ctrl + Alt + L.

💡 Полезные Советы

  • Регулярно обновляйте PyCharm.
  • Используйте виртуальные окружения для каждого проекта.
  • Изучайте документацию Python и PyCharm.
  • Не бойтесь экспериментировать!

🎯 Выводы

PyCharm — мощный инструмент для разработки на Python. Понимание основных принципов его работы и умение решать распространенные ошибки помогут вам стать более эффективным разработчиком.

❓ FAQ

  • Что делать, если ошибка "ModuleNotFoundError" не исчезает?
  • Проверьте правильность установки модуля.
  • Убедитесь, что виртуальное окружение активировано.
  • Перезапустите PyCharm.
  • Как узнать, какая версия Python установлена?
  • Введите python --version в командной строке.
  • Где найти документацию PyCharm?
  • На официальном сайте JetBrains.
  • Можно ли использовать PyCharm бесплатно?
  • Да, существует бесплатная Community Edition.
  • Как установить новые модули в PyCharm?
  • Используйте инструмент pip.

Надеюсь, эта статья помогла вам разобраться с ошибками в PyCharm и начать свой путь в мир Python-разработки! 🚀

Вверх